Thank you so much for stopping by! I’m Fiona and I run Kids Knit, YPK and Knit Night & Day classes and events in the Cramond & Blackhall areas of Edinburgh.


Fiona Campbell

Welcome to Knitting For All in Cramond, Blackhall and Davidson’s Mains, Edinburgh

07816 921172

Next events

There are no upcoming events at this time.

Kids Knit

Booking for all classes is essential

Tuesdays 3.20-4.20 and 4.30-5.30 at Davidson’s Mains Primary School

(only Davidson’s Mains pupils)

Wednesdays 3:20 – 4:50pm at Cramond Primary School (only for Cramond pupils)

Thursdays 3:20 – 4:20pm at Blackhall Primary School (only for Blackhall pupils)

Thursdays 4:20 – 5:20pm at Blackhall Primary School (only for Blackhall pupils)




Let us know if you are interested about YPK classes in this area



Knit Night & Day

Tuesdays  10am-noon, £5

Ye Olde Inn – in the Conservatory at the back, Davidson’s Mains, Edinburgh